Key Safety Features of a High-Quality iPhone Charger

MFi Certification

Apple’s Made for iPhone (MFi) certification represents the gold standard in charger safety and compatibility. This rigorous certification process ensures third-party accessories meet Apple’s strict performance and safety standards. MFi-certified chargers contain specialized authentication chips that enable proper communication with your iPhone, preventing compatibility issues and ensuring optimal charging efficiency. These chargers undergo extensive testing for electrical safety, electromagnetic compatibility, and thermal performance. Using MFi-certified products guarantees your charger will deliver power safely while protecting your device from potential damage caused by improper voltage regulation or substandard components.

Overcurrent & Overvoltage Protection

Premium iPhone chargers incorporate advanced circuitry that safeguards against power fluctuations. Overcurrent protection automatically limits electrical current during surges, preventing component damage and potential fire hazards. Simultaneously, overvoltage protection regulates incoming voltage, ensuring consistent power delivery regardless of grid instability. These integrated safety mechanisms respond within milliseconds to abnormal electrical conditions, disconnecting power before damage occurs. This protection is particularly crucial in regions with unstable power infrastructure, where voltage spikes can instantly destroy unprotected electronics and compromise user safety.

Fire-Resistant Materials

High-quality iPhone chargers utilize flame-retardant materials (typically V-0 rated plastics) that self-extinguish when exposed to open flames. These specialized materials prevent electrical fires from spreading, containing potential hazards within the charger casing. The internal construction includes proper spacing between components and adequate ventilation to dissipate heat effectively. Premium chargers also feature reinforced insulation around internal wiring and components, preventing short circuits even under extreme conditions. This focus on fire-resistant construction provides crucial protection during overnight charging or extended use when chargers operate unattended.

How to Identify a Genuine vs. Counterfeit iPhone Charger?

Physical Inspection

Genuine Apple chargers exhibit impeccable craftsmanship with precise, laser-etched text and seamless molding. The Apple logo appears sharp and properly aligned, with consistent coloring throughout. Check for a clean, well-defined serial number near the charging port or on the casing. Authentic chargers feel substantial with no loose components or rattling sounds when shaken. Warning signs of counterfeits include misspelled branding, uneven weight distribution, rough edges, and poorly fitted components. The prongs should be firm, polished, and made of high-quality metal rather than painted plastic or lightweight alloys.

Online Verification

Verify charger authenticity through Apple’s official online verification system using the product’s serial number. Visit Apple’s Check Coverage page and enter the number displayed on your charger. Genuine products will return valid purchase dates and warranty information. For MFi-certified third-party chargers, use the manufacturer’s verification tools or Apple’s MFi database. Additionally, scan QR codes when present using official verification apps. These digital authentication methods provide definitive proof of legitimacy, complementing physical inspection to ensure you’re using a safe, approved charging accessory.

Performance & Reliability: What Sets Top Chargers Apart?

Fast Charging Compatibility

Premium iPhone chargers support USB Power Delivery (PD) technology, enabling significantly faster charging while maintaining safety. PD-compatible chargers communicate with your iPhone to negotiate optimal voltage levels, typically delivering up to 20W for rapid charging without overheating. This intelligent power management ensures iPhones charge efficiently while preserving long-term battery health. The technology automatically adjusts output based on your device’s current battery level and temperature, providing maximum speed when needed while transitioning to slower, preservation-focused charging as the battery approaches full capacity.

Durability & Longevity

Exceptional iPhone chargers withstand daily use through reinforced construction and premium materials. High-quality cables feature braided nylon exteriors that resist fraying, while internal wires contain additional shielding against electromagnetic interference. The connector ends utilize reinforced stress relief collars that prevent breaking at common failure points. Internal components are securely soldered and protected by shock-absorbent materials that extend operational lifespan. These durability features ensure reliable performance through thousands of charging cycles, making quality chargers a superior long-term investment despite their higher initial cost compared to inferior alternatives.

Common Mistakes to Avoid When Buying an iPhone Charger

Falling for “Too Good to Be True” Deals

Extremely cheap chargers typically compromise on safety components to reduce manufacturing costs. These products often lack proper insulation, surge protection, and thermal controls, creating significant fire and electrical hazards. Authentic Apple chargers maintain consistent pricing across authorized retailers, making deep discounts a major red flag. Counterfeiters frequently use substandard materials that degrade quickly, potentially damaging your iPhone’s charging circuitry. Remember that the cost of repairing damage from a faulty charger far exceeds any initial savings from purchasing suspiciously inexpensive alternatives.

Ignoring Wattage & Compatibility

Using chargers with incorrect wattage can significantly impact charging efficiency and device safety. Modern iPhones support up to 20W fast charging, while older models require specific power profiles. Excessively high wattage without proper regulation can overheat your device, while insufficient wattage results in frustratingly slow charging. Always verify your iPhone’s compatible charging specifications and select chargers that match these requirements. MFi-certified chargers automatically negotiate appropriate power levels, while uncertified alternatives may deliver incorrect voltage, potentially causing long-term battery damage.
